Introduction
The Norwegian Royal Household has announced that Crown Princess Mette-Marit has been placed on a waiting list for a lung transplant after her health declined significantly.

Main Body
The need for this operation follows a diagnosis of pulmonary fibrosis in 2018. This chronic disease replaces healthy lung tissue with scar tissue, which makes it difficult for the lungs to provide enough oxygen to the body. Professor Are Holm from Oslo University Hospital explained that the Princess's lung function dropped sharply over the last three months, making the transplant necessary. He emphasized that this is a high-risk procedure used only as a last resort for patients who have a limited life expectancy but are still strong enough to survive a major surgery.

Because of this medical emergency, the royal family has made several changes to their schedules. Crown Prince Haakon has cancelled official events, including a trip to Japan, and Princess Ingrid Alexandra has paused her studies in Australia to return home. Additionally, the royal couple has postponed their silver wedding anniversary. The hospital asserted that the Princess is following the same rules as any other citizen, meaning her place on the list is based on age and medical urgency rather than her royal status.

This health crisis happens at a difficult time for the Crown Princess. Her reputation was previously damaged by reports of her emails with Jeffrey Epstein and the criminal court cases involving her son, Marius Borg Høiby. While these events led to a loss of public support and the removal of some of her official roles, the current medical situation has changed public opinion. Prime Minister Jonas Gahr Støre noted that many people now feel sympathy for the royal family, suggesting that this shared human struggle is bringing the monarchy and the public closer together.

Conclusion
Crown Princess Mette-Marit remains in a serious condition and is currently away from all official duties while she waits for a compatible donor organ.

Vocabulary Learning
🚀 The 'B2 Leap': Moving from Basic Actions to Complex States
An A2 student usually says: "The Princess is sick. She cannot work. The family is sad."
To reach B2, you must stop using only simple verbs and start using Complex Collocations and Passive-Style Structures to describe situations. Look at how this text transforms simple ideas into 'High-Level' English:
⚡ The 'Power-Up' Table
| A2 (Simple) | B2 (Sophisticated) | Why it works |
|---|---|---|
| To be sick | Health declined significantly | Uses an adverb (significantly) to show the scale of the problem. |
| To stop doing | Paused her studies | Pause suggests a temporary stop, which is more precise than stop. |
| To change a date | Postponed their anniversary | Postpone is the formal academic version of move to a later date. |
| To say | Asserted / Emphasized | These verbs tell us how the person spoke (with strength or certainty). |
🔍 Linguistic Secret: The "Result" Bridge
B2 fluency is about connecting a Cause to a Result using professional vocabulary.
- The Cause: "pulmonary fibrosis" The Result: "replaces healthy lung tissue with scar tissue"
- The Cause: "medical emergency" The Result: "made several changes to their schedules"
Pro Tip: Instead of using "so" or "because" every time, try starting your sentences with "Due to..." or "Following...".
Example from text: "The need for this operation follows a diagnosis..."
🛠️ Focus on 'Nuance' (The Gray Area)
Notice the phrase "last resort." An A2 student might say "the last chance." A B2 student uses "last resort" to show that all other options have failed. This is the difference between speaking and communicating.
